Plot and Character driven.
I construct games around my players' characters, and build stories with plots uniquely suited to said characters backgrounds and personalities. The characters then have a built-in motivation to drive the plot forward without the need for railroading.

Depends on the game:
GURPS= story/character driven with heavier emphasis on character-npc interaction.
RIFTS/TMNT&os= just roll dice and blow stuff up
Cyberpunk2.0.2.0= player vs player intrigue
Mutants&Masterminds or SilverAge Sentinels= fast action butt kicking with major plot twists developing on the fly
C&C= kill. amass treasure. build castles. hold court and sway nations.
Pathfinder = as above but with an old BattleTech wargamey feel
